Technical information about 'Breast'
Definition: In humans, one of the paired regions in the anterior portion of the THORAX. The breasts consist of the MAMMARY GLANDS, the SKIN, the MUSCLES, the ADIPOSE TISSUE, and the CONNECTIVE TISSUES.
Descriptor UI: D001940
Alternative terms: Breast; Breasts;
Related Mesh Headings: Lactation; Mammary Glands, Animal; Mammography; Mastectomy; Mammaplasty;
Allowable Qualifiers: abnormalities; anatomy & histology; blood supply; cytology; drug effects; embryology; enzymology; growth & development; immunology; injuries; innervation; metabolism; microbiology; parasitology; pathology; physiology; physiopathology; radiation effects; radionuclide imaging; secretion; surgery; transplantation; ultrastructure; chemistry; virology;
Tree Number: A01.236;
Technical Notes: human only; animal is MAMMARY GLANDS, ANIMAL; /surg: consider also MASTECTOMY & MAMMAPLASTY; inflammation = MASTITIS; tuberc of breast = MASTITIS (IM) + TUBERCULOSIS (IM), not TUBERCULOSIS, ENDOCRINE; self-examination = BREAST SELF-EXAMINATION
